## Runbook: FD Leak Hunt — Quillport Gateway

Symptoms: EMFILE errors under load. Steps: snapshot descriptor counts via the Fathom probe, diff against baseline, isolate the leaking worker, capture lsof output, restart only after capture. Reviewer: verify the probe sidecar config before merge. The Fathom probe authenticates to the metrics collector with the key below.

API key for bageg-kajef: vxb2-ss

Subject: Inventory reconciliation job — new owner

Hi,

Starting Monday, the nightly inventory reconciliation job for the Tallow & Pine warehouse system moves off my plate. Keep running it as documented; nothing changes operationally. Any failures, mismatched counts, or schedule questions now go to the person named below.

signatory, yahog-badug: Quenix Ulaael

Subject: Blueprint transfer — Draywell permit filing

Hello dispatch desk, please route the sealed blueprint tube for the Draywell Commons building permit to the municipal planning counter before noon tomorrow. Halbrook & Senne Architects have signed the release form, which travels in the side pocket. Ensure the driver follows the confidential hand-over instruction noted below:

handover note for tawep-kahof: the tammir silwyn courier leaves the druox ralael kelys drumir sormir olidor julmir sorael ledger at gate 4573 under passcode 562512